WebOct 29, 2024 · 1. Vinegar & Olive Oil. Fixing scratched wood is easy if you can get your hands on these two ingredients. Most people have them sitting in their kitchen cabinet. Mix 1/2 cup of vinegar with 1/2 cup of olive oil and then rub the solution on the damaged surface. Source: 1000lifehacks. 2. Furniture Markers. Old English 75144 Scratch Cover For Dark Woods, 8oz Bottle, … WebRemove old caulk from seams around sinks and faucets. Repair chips and large cracks (more than 1/8-inch wide) with a two-part epoxy putty. Let the putty dry thoroughly, then sand the putty smooth. WebMar 2, 2024 · Amazon.com: MYPROKIT Wood Filler, Wood Furniture Repair Kit, Wood Floor Scratch Remover with 18 Colors, Wood Putty and Beeswax for Wood Stains, Holes, Laminate, Cabinet, Tables, Cherry, Oak, Walnut - Set of 31 : Health & Household WebDec 31, 2024 · Use a plastic putty knife to work the filler into the scratch. Press the filler down into the groove of the scratch using the putty knife. Swipe over the scratch several times using the putty knife to create an even surface. [13] Use a plastic putty knife instead of a metal one to avoid adding additional scratches to the laminate. 4
